Cedar Rapids Dance Marathon named best new event of 2011

Cedar Rapids Dance Marathon was held for the first time in April at Coe College where students raised over $25,500 to support local children in need through the Children's Miracle Network. This summer, as the sponsor of the national college Dance Marathon program, Children's Miracle Network chose Cedar Rapids as the "Best New Dance Marathon 2011."
The Cedar Rapids organization was chosen for the award based on the amount of money raised, the way patients and families were incorporated into the Dance Marathon, and the group's future growth potential. Dance Marathon is a national event lasting from 12 to 40 hours to raise money for Children's Miracle Network Hospitals.
The local marathon supports families from the Cedar Rapids area with children that have been, or are being treated at, the University of Iowa Children's Hospital. These children suffer from a variety of ailments - anything from major injuries and juvenile diabetes to premature births and birth defects. Cedar Rapids Dance Marathon is unusual because students from Coe College, Mount Mercy University and Kirkwood Community College collaborate to organize, promote and participate in the experience.
Next year, the Cedar Rapids Dance Marathon will be hosted at Mount Mercy.
